Catheter after vaginal delivery

hi all! I had a vaginal delivery Monday afternoon and have had a catheter on and off since then with no luck peeing on my own. They are sending me home with one attached to my leg. Anyone go through this? When did you start peeing again?

    With all three of my kiddos, my brain/body would not let me pee after delivery. I wound up with a one-time catheter immediately following birth. Once I got past the initial 'dump,' all was well and I could pee. It truly was a psychological fear for me. My suggestion is to make sure no one is around when you make some time to sit on the toilet; run some water if you feel better. I also used the spritzer thing they give in the hospital. Good luck! Just know that the more you stress, the more likely it is that this will continue. Frustrating, I know!

    Sit in a warm bath or get in the shower and just try to pee in there. The longer the catheter stays in the harder it will be to pee on your own and not to mention increases your likelihood of a UTI!
